As with any programming language, Python has competitors. Julia is a sophisticated, high-performance programming language designed specifically for numerical and scientific computing. Its syntax is similar to that of MATLAB, making it a popular choice for researchers and scientists familiar with the language. Julia has several performance advantages over Python, including a just-in-time (JIT) compiler that compiles code at runtime and optimized support for parallel processing. However, Python has a much larger user base and a more established ecosystem, making it the most widely used solution for many applications. Both Python and Julia have their own strengths and are used for different purposes, and the choice between the two often depends on the specific needs of the project. However, this could change in the future, as many deep learning libraries can also be used with Julia.
